Structure Of Indian Army

Control Command

To control properly, the whole country has been divided into the following 6 commands: 

1. Eastern Command, HQ Kolkata (West Bengal)

2. Western Command HQ Chandigarh (Panjab)

3. Southern Command HQ Pune (Maharashtra)

4. Central Command HQ Lucknow (Uttar Pradesh)

5. Northern Command HQ Udhampur (Jammu Kashmir)

6. South Western Command HQ Jaipur (Rajasthan)

The commander of these commands is called the General Officer Commanding-in-Chief (GOC), Which is of lieutenant general rank. There are areas and sub-areas under these commands.

Area and sub-area commanders are officers of the rank of Major General and Brigadier respectively.

Infantry Formations

The formation of infantry for the purpose of war is as follows: –

1.      SectionIt is the smallest unit of infantry. There are 10 jawans in it. Section Commander is of the rank of Havildar.

2.      Platoon– A platoon consists of platoon headquarters and 3 sections. Platoon Commander is of the rank of Naib Subedar.

3.      Company- A company may have a company head quarter and 3 platoon and one LMG and RCL section each. The company is commanded by an officer of the rank of Major.

4.      Battalion- A battalion consists of a battalion headquarters, a headquarters company and 4 rifle companies. It is the main fighting unit of the infantry which is complete in itself.
It is commanded by an officer of the rank of colonel.

5.      Brigade- There are 3 battalions in addition to a brigade headquarters. commanded by an officer of the rank of brigadier.

6.      Division- There is a divisive may headquarters and 3 brigades. commanded by an officer of the rank of Major General.

7.      Core- Under this, apart from a core headquarters, there are one or two divisions. It is commanded by an officer of the rank of Lieutenant General.

Formation Of Infantry Battalion


An infantry battalion may consist of 21 officers, 33 jco, 765 other ranks and 32 enlisted men. Apart from this there is one officer, one jco and 13 other arrays. A battalion may have an intelligence section, a Rp section and a signal section in addition to the battalion headquarters.

Formation of Rifle Company


A battalion may have four rifle companies. Each company may have 3 platoons, one section of LMG in addition to the company rank. A Rifle Company May 2 Officers 4 Jco and 130 OR(Other Rank).
